I just watched a video from one of the most recent skool games winners. She is a single mom currently making $60k per month. This is money that most people would only DREAM of but she managed to do it as a single mama from Texas. Here's her journey: 1. She did what she had to do first. She learned about project management, spent all of her money getting a certification that took her 1 month to get. Then she spent 3 months applying nonstop to get her first project management job for $65k per year. As soon as she got the job, she started applying for higher paying project management jobs and after several months, started making $150k per year in this job. 2. She wanted to help others. She then realized that there wasn't a lot of good training about this field and that there is so much opportunity in it. So, she created an amazing program and offered it for FREE until she got the feedback and testimonials and case studies that showed that it actually worked and that she was able to help others. 3. She learned how to make content. She grew a following on instagram with many videos going viral. 4. She took the calls. She spent all day and night on sales calls selling high ticket packages until she got to $15k. FIRST OBSTACLE: how do I deliver on all of this? 5. She reformatted to a low ticket community and went live. She started moving over to tik tok, went viral, then started going LIVE on tik tok to ask questions about project management. People asked her how they could work with her so she created a low ticket community and started selling it. Within 3 months she went from 15k per month to 60k per month. 🙌 and this, ladies, is how it's done. My biggest takeaway? 👉 Accomplish and do cool stuff, use your story and testimonials as case studies, promote them and make content, book sales calls, make sales.
